Georgia WIC Eligibility WIC serves women, infants, and children in families with income at or below 185 percent of the federal poverty level or enrolled in Medicaid and who are at risk for nutritional deficiencies. * This online tool is only a preliminary assessment – only Local WIC Agency staff can determine if you qualify for WIC services.

    The Georgia WIC program accomplishes this by providing nutritious foods to supplement diets, information that can help provide healthy eating options including breastfeeding, and referrals to health care. Special Supplemental Nutrition Program for Women, Infants, and Children, also know as WIC, is a program that is designed to help low-income pregnant, postpartum, and breastfeeding women, infants, and children 5 years old or younger who are at nutritional risk.
